In vitro sensitivity of an established cell line from human
urinary bladder cancer
to various chemotherapeutic agents was determined by 14C-leucine incorporation into the target cells. Of 12 drugs tested,
Carboquone
, Neocarzinostatin, Actinomycin D, Adriamycin, Mitomycin C and Chromomycin A3 produced intensive cytotoxic effects, while Thio-Tepa, Bleomycin, 5-Fluorouracil and Vincirstine were less cytotoxic, Intravesical instillation of
Carboquone
, one of the most toxic agents in vitro, resulted in complete or partial tumor remission in 6 of 9 patients with
bladder cancer
. Prophylactic effects of periodic intravesical
Carboquone
were also indicated in 7 of 8 patients who had experienced recurring superficial bladder tumors.
